WHAT YOU’LL ACTUALLY BE DOING:
- Customer & Vendor Interaction: Answer and direct calls, build relationships with customers, vendors, and internal teams, and represent Plumbers Supply Co professionally at all times.
- Project Coordination & Execution: Oversee awarded commercial jobs, work with Outside Sales and contractors on jobsite needs, manage materials and timelines with purchasing, and monitor shipment schedules to ensure on-time delivery.
- Quotations & Bid Management: Develop accurate plumbing quotations, communicate with vendors for pricing, and support customers with product questions and alternatives.
- Administrative Responsibilities: Maintain accurate job binders, process transactions such as orders and returns, and ensure all documentation is compliant and organized.
